Initial Page loads very slow .net


Hi, Every time I visit my website /app for the first time, it takes minutes to load and sometimes causes a server timeout. But once it loads correctly, it works fine for some time say 1-2 hour. What could be the cause?

William Patrick
Asked on: Jun 21, 2011 at 1:30AM

1 Answers


It is because your website has 'unloaded' because of a lack of activity. As you say, "it appears every time a certain website is not visited for some hours."

This is common IIS behavior to conserve resources on the server. The side effect is that it can take a long time for the application pool to restart. If there are a lot of sites in a common app pool the initial startup time is even worse.

To avoid this problem, get more people to visit your site! :)

Until the masses visit your site regularly, you could increase the inactivity timeout in IIS.

Gokul A
Answered on: Jun 21, 2011 at 1:33AM

